League one round-up: 2nd-5th September 2011

The latest weekend of the football league season has been and gone, the npower league one is rounded-up in this article.

Carlisle 1-3 MK Dons
MK Dons went to Carlisle and collected the points; goals from MacDonald (45+1), Bowditch (47) and Lewington (62) were enough to secure a 3-1 win. Miller (52) scoring for the hosts.

Chesterfield 0-0 Leyton Orient
It ended goalless at Chesterfield with them, and Leyton Orient, claiming a point a piece in a 0-0 draw.

Hartlepool 2-0 Exeter
Exeter’s disappointing start to the season continued as they lost again, this time a 2-0 reverse at Hartlepool. Goals in each half from Liddle (5) and Luscombe (89) secured the home side the points.


Notts County 3-1 Bournemouth
Bournemouth, beaten in the play-offs last season, continue to struggle this time around and were beaten again at the weekend. Goals from Hughes (1), Pearce (78) and Montano (86) were enough to see County through to a home win, Pugh (71) scored for The Cherries.

Oldham 1-1 Huddersfield
The points were shared at Boundary Park with Kuqi’s (6) goal cancelled out by Huddersfield’s Kay (16) to give the sides a point each.

Scunthorpe 1-1 Colchester
Grant (38) scored for Scunthorpe before being sent off, even so the host were on for a home win until Gillespie (74) grabbed a 2nd half equaliser meaning the points were shared at Glanford Park.

Sheffield United 4-0 Bury
Two teams new to this division this season came up against each other but it was Sheffield United that ran out comfortable winners over Bury. Porter (43), Mendez-Laing (47), Lowton (71) and Tonne (84) scoring the goals for The Blades.

Stevenage 4-2 Rochdale
A brace from Beardsley helped Stevenage to a home win over Rochdale. Reid (13), Beardsley (30 & 45+2) and an own goal from Trotman (70) were enough to give Stevenage the win. Jones (28) and Ball (71) scored for Dale.

Tranmere 0-0 Yeovil
Neither side could manage a breakthrough at Prenton Park so both Tranmere and Yeovil had to be content with a point apiece

Walsall 0-1 Brentford
A single goal, from Donaldson (27), was enough to give Brentford an away win at Walsall on Saturday afternoon.

Charlton 1-1 Sheffield Wednesday
An early goal from Wright-Phillips (3) for Charlton was cancelled out by a Morrison (56) strike in the 2nd half to ensure that Sheffield Wednesday left The Valley with a point.
